Assimp import, Trimesh and LibIGL repair, Babylon.js preview, and Blender Cycles rendering—hosted on AWS GPU cloud infrastructure.
Universally import and convert 3D formats—including OBJ, FBX, GLTF, and STL—before processing
Python backend libraries for geometry processing and auto-healing non-manifold edges
Real-time, lightning-fast 3D preview directly in the browser
Final high-quality headless server-side path tracing for stills and turntable outputs
Queued render workloads execute on AWS cloud GPU infrastructure
Usage tracked through plan credits rather than raw GPU-hour billing
